Za’atar-crusted salmon

Try this quick and easy salmon recipe with a packed-with-flavour crust made with za'atar, breadcrumbs, lemon and thyme. Serve with a leafy green salad, roasted vegetables or herby couscous.

Ingredients

  • 4 tbsp fresh breadcrumbs (roughly 25g)
  • 1 tbsp za’atar
  • 1 lemon, zested
  • 2 tbsp extra-virgin olive oil
  • 2 tbsp fresh thyme leaves
  • 4 salmon fillets
  • 1 spring onion, finely sliced

Method

  1. Preheat the oven to 200°C, fan 180°C, gas 6. Put the breadcrumbs in a bowl and mix with the za’atar, lemon zest, oil, thyme and a grind of black pepper until combined.
  2. Place the salmon fillets on a baking tray, pat dry with kitchen paper and top with the breadcrumb mixture. Bake for 12-15 mins until the salmon is cooked through and the topping is golden and crisp. Scatter over the spring onions and serve.
